I have a chance to buy a pair of the most incredible deeply engraved vaqueros.  Options are either; two pistols with 4 3/4" barrels or, one 4 3/4" and one 7 1/2" barrel.  

Any comments about shooting either combo.   I currently shoot a 5 1/2" and 4 3/4" - not much of a difference between those barrel lengths and I've gotten accustomed to shooting the odd pair, but wondering if the long and short pair would have any drawbacks.  O.K. - I know a pair with the two odd lengths just wouldn't look as cool as a matching pair - but anything beyond that from a practical point?

On the other hand maybe I should just be really thankful to get a 'matched pair' in the shorter barrel length and learn to be more accurate (focus more and shoot more).  Any sage advice out there?

Since you posted the question here I'm gonna assume  you will be shooting SASS matches with them. If so I really see no handicap to the shorter barrels. Ranges in matches are very close and targets mostly are large so longer sight radius just isn't that needed.

I didn't play around in CAS long but used a pair of short barrel guns like that when I did.
